Canada and British Columbia Partner to Deliver on Flood Mitigation Priority

The District of Squamish has received $442,200 for upgrades to the Harris Slough Pump Station, Whittaker Slough Floodbox, and Stawamus River Dike. Squamish is now better prepared for flood emergencies thanks to a joint investment by the Governments of Canada and British Columbia.

District of Squamish Saddened by the Loss of Squamish Resident Sarah Burke

The District of Squamish was deeply saddened upon hearing the tragic news of Sarah Burke’s passing.  On behalf of Council and Staff, Mayor Kirkham would like to convey deepest sympathy to Sarah’s husband, family and friends.

Squamish is honoured that Sarah chose to make Squamish her home.  As Outdoor Recreation Capital of Canada, we recognize and admire the contribution that dedicated local athletes like Sarah make to the community and to their sport.  She was a pioneer in women’s freestyle skiing and leaves behind a legacy for the next generation of competitive skiers.  Sarah’s passing is a tremendous loss, and our thoughts are with her family and friends.

Corinne Lonsdale the First Person to Receive the District of Squamish’s Highest Honour "Freedom of the Municipality”

Corinne Lonsdale, long-time resident, past Mayor and former Squamish Councillor received the District of Squamish's highest honour the "Freedom of the Municipality" at the January 10, 2012 Special Business Council meeting. Mrs. Lonsdale is the first person to receive this prestigious award from the District of Squamish. The "Freedom of the Municipality" recognizes Mrs. Lonsdale's outstanding community contributions, her tireless support for many nonprofit organizations and for her 25 years in civic office.

District of Squamish Hires Tim Hoskin as new Director of Recreation Services

Mr. Hoskin, a senior recreation leader for over 12 years brings with him extensive experience in project management, coaching, mentoring and communications. Mr. Hoskin held a range of leadership positions with BC Parks, Recreation Sites and Trails and was most recently with Trans Canada Trail as the National Director responsible for the strategic planning and overall operations of the Trail.
